Stephen Stucker (July 2, 1947 - April 13, 1986) was an American actor who played would be Mork TV show Producer Billy Vincent in Season 4's Gotta Run, Part 3
Biography[]
Stephen Stucker was born on July 2, 1947 in Des Moines, Iowa. He attended Lincoln School in Alameda, California. During his school days Stephen was known as both an accomplished pianist and a class clown with a dry wit. Stucker made his film debut as crazed asylum escapee Bruce Wilson in "Delinquent School Girls."
Stephen achieved his greatest enduring popularity with his gloriously zany and unforgettable performance as loopy airport control room worker Johnny in the hilarious disaster picture parody "Airplane!." Stucker reprised this role in "Airplane II: The Sequel" and had an amusing bit as a train stationmaster in "Trading Places." " Besides "The Kentucky Fried Movie" and "Airplane!," Stucker also worked with the comedy team of Jim Abrahams, David Zucker and Jerry Zucker as a member of the theatrical group the Kentucky Fried Theater.
Stephen Stucker died at the tragically young age of 38 from AIDS on April 13, 1986.
Filmography[]
Title | Year | Character |
---|---|---|
Delinquent School Girls | 1975 | Bruce Wilson |
Cracking Up | 1977 | Bruce 'Tushy' Smith |
The Kentucky Fried Movie | 1977 | Stenographer (segment "Courtroom") |
Airplane! | 1980 | Johnny Henshaw-Jacobs |
Jimmy the Kid | 1982 | 2nd Neighbor |
Airplane II: The Sequel | 1982 | Jacobs / Courtroom Clerk |
Mork & Mindy | 1982 | Billy Vincent |
Trading Places | 1983 | Stationmaster |
Bad Manners | 1984 | Dr. Bender |
Hot Resort | 1985 | Bobby Williams |
The Wizard of Speed and Time | 1988 | Piano Choreographer |
